De Witte Lietaer Manufacturing 57 $27M Belgium Aware.be Aware.be PimLayer Product Information Management 2024 n/a In 2024, De Witte Lietaer implemented Aware.be PimLayer. The implementation centralized product information and digital assets using Aware.be PimLayer, a Product Information Management application, to support ecommerce and marketing channels across Belgium and the Benelux region. The deployment targeted marketing and online channel workflows with the explicit objective of improving data accuracy and streamlining product and asset publication processes for commercial catalogs. The implementation combined PIM and DAM capabilities, consolidating product master data, descriptive attributes, technical specifications, and associated digital assets within Aware.be PimLayer. Functional workflows configured included product onboarding, asset linking, content syndication to ecommerce and marketing outputs, and role based editorial processes for marketing teams. Operational coverage focused on marketing and online channel teams in Belgium and the Benelux region, with governance oriented around centralized data ownership and streamlined review and publication steps. The customer testimonial highlights combined PIM and DAM usage and reports faster product and asset workflows, improving team efficiency and data accuracy for marketing and online channels.
Revor Group Manufacturing 200 $43M Belgium Aware.be Aware.be PimLayer Product Information Management 2024 n/a In 2024, Revor Group implemented Aware.be PimLayer to modernize product data management and accelerate ecommerce go to market across Belgium and the Benelux region, targeting faster time to market and cleaner product catalogs. Aware.be PimLayer is being used by Revor Group through its consumer brand Tuur as the central Product Information Management platform for product master data and catalog orchestration. The deployment established a centralized product data hub that consolidates core PIM capabilities, including data modeling for SKUs, catalog management, attribute enrichment, variant management, and an integrated digital asset management capability inferred from PimLayer's combined PIM and DAM positioning. Configuration work focused on product taxonomy alignment and workflow automation for content enrichment and publishing, enabling a single source of truth for product descriptions, specifications, and imagery. Operational coverage emphasized ecommerce and merchandising workflows, with the company citing faster product data workflows in a testimonial from Revor Group's ecommerce manager. Governance changes included role based data stewardship and structured enrichment approval steps to support multi channel catalog publishing across Belgium and the Benelux region. The implementation centers product management, marketing, and ecommerce functions on a unified Product Information Management backbone, delivering cleaner catalogs and reduced friction in product onboarding.
